Change global Calendar view setting for all users - possible?
We want the default for our Calendars to be "all users' Calendars are set to show Can view titles and locations", so colleagues can see a useful level of detail, not just 'free/busy', when booking me...

Dec 04, 2021If you want to enable "LimitedDetails: View availability data with subject and location" for all Internal users. You can run the following command that will change the Default sharing for all the User Mailbox calendars.
$Users = Get-Mailbox -RecipientTypeDetails UserMailbox
ForEach($User in $Users){
$Calendar = $user.alias+”:\Calendar”
Set-MailboxFolderPermission -Identity $Calendar -User Default -AccessRights LimitedDetails}

Thanks, I use a similar script too.
However, this goes into each Calendar and makes a change, and has issues in multi-lingual environments.
Would be good, if there was a way to just specify the default permissions for all new accounts.
